With the continuous development of science and technology, the current era of low-voltage cable equipment has changed earthshaking compared with the traditional power failure equipment, and has a more significant application in the distribution network control system, effectively improve the work efficiency of power failure equipment. The rapid development of high voltage technology also provides a platform for the application of low voltage cable equipment. By expatiating the characteristics and present situation of the low-voltage cable equipment, this paper analyzes the application problems in the design of the non-power outage equipment system, and puts forward practical suggestions for readers’ reference.
